All students MUST be accompanied by a parent or a legal guardian to register.


The following is needed to register your child in school:

  • A certified copy of the child's BIRTH CERTIFICATE must be on file. To obtain a replacement birth certificate, contact the Russell County Health Department at 297-0251. The Health Department is located at 1850 Crawford Road in Phenix City.

  • A copy of the child's SOCIAL SECURITY CARD must be on file. Should you need to apply or reapply for a social security card you may do so at the Social Security Administration located on Macon Road in Columbus or call (800) 772-1213 or locally (706) 649-7831. There is a two week waiting period.

  • An ALABAMA CERTIFICATE OF IMMUNIZATION (IMM-50) or exemption. All students attending school in Alabama school systems are required to have this on file. Additionally, documentation of a second dose of measles-containing vaccine for all children, kindergarten through twelfth grade is required. A booster dose of tetanus/diphtheria (Td) vaccine must be given 10 years after the preschool booster. Students in grades K-5 must also have proof of the varicella (chicken pox) vaccine. Immunizations can be obtained from the Russell County Health Department located at 1850 Crawford Road in Phenix City or from your family physician.

  • A CURRENT PROOF OF RESIDENCY is required for all students at the beginning of each school year. This proof may be a current copy of a utility bill, mortgage or rent receipt, lease agreement, or property tax statement and must include parent or guardians name and address.
